Home remodeling, the process of altering the structure, layout, or aesthetic of an existing residential dwelling, represents a significant economic activity and a complex interplay of scientific principles, technological advancements, and societal influences. This article provides a comprehensive analysis of the scientific underpinnings, environmental considerations, economic impacts, and social ramifications associated with home remodeling.


I. Scientific Foundations and Technological Advancements

The success of any remodeling project hinges on a solid understanding of fundamental scientific principles. Structural integrity, for instance, relies on the laws of physics, particularly mechanics and materials science. Load-bearing walls must be designed to withstand gravitational forces, wind loads, and seismic activity, requiring careful calculations of stress, strain, and material properties. The selection of building materials, such as wood, concrete, steel, and composites, is dictated by their strength-to-weight ratio, durability, and resistance to environmental factors like moisture, temperature fluctuations, and biological degradation.


Furthermore, the principles of thermodynamics are crucial for energy efficiency. Insulation, air sealing, and window design play a critical role in minimizing heat transfer, reducing energy consumption for heating and cooling. The use of advanced insulation materials, such as spray foam and vacuum insulation panels, and energy-efficient windows with low-emissivity coatings, significantly improves thermal performance. The application of computational fluid dynamics (CFD) allows for the simulation of airflow patterns within a building, optimizing ventilation and reducing drafts.


Electrical systems in remodeled homes must adhere to the National Electrical Code (NEC) and other safety standards. The design and installation of wiring, outlets, and lighting fixtures require a thorough understanding of electrical circuits, voltage drops, and grounding techniques. The integration of smart home technologies, such as automated lighting, climate control, and security systems, further complicates electrical design, demanding expertise in networking and data communication protocols.


Plumbing systems also rely on scientific principles, including fluid dynamics and hydraulics. The design of water supply and drainage systems must ensure adequate water pressure, efficient waste removal, and prevent leaks. The use of water-efficient fixtures, such as low-flow toilets and showerheads, contributes to water conservation. The selection of plumbing materials, such as copper, PEX, and PVC, is based on their corrosion resistance, durability, and compatibility with water quality.


II. Environmental Considerations and Sustainability


Home remodeling has a significant environmental footprint, encompassing resource consumption, waste generation, and greenhouse gas emissions. Sustainable remodeling practices aim to minimize these impacts.


The selection of building materials is a critical factor. Using reclaimed or recycled materials, such as reclaimed wood, recycled glass tiles, and salvaged fixtures, reduces the demand for virgin resources and diverts waste from landfills. The use of sustainably sourced materials, such as Forest Stewardship Council (FSC)-certified wood, ensures responsible forestry practices.


Energy efficiency is a cornerstone of sustainable remodeling. Implementing energy-efficient appliances, lighting, and HVAC systems reduces energy consumption and greenhouse gas emissions. Solar panels and other renewable energy sources can further reduce reliance on fossil fuels.

Installing water-efficient fixtures, rainwater harvesting systems, and greywater recycling systems reduces water consumption and conserves water resources.


Waste management is crucial. Implementing a comprehensive waste management plan, including recycling and composting, minimizes waste sent to landfills. Deconstruction, the careful dismantling of a building to salvage materials for reuse, is a more sustainable alternative to demolition.


Indoor air quality is also a concern. Using low-VOC (volatile organic compound) paints, adhesives, and sealants reduces exposure to harmful chemicals. Proper ventilation and air filtration systems improve indoor air quality and reduce the risk of respiratory problems.


III. Economic Impacts and Market Dynamics


Home remodeling is a significant contributor to the economy, generating jobs, stimulating economic activity, and increasing property values.


The remodeling industry supports a wide range of jobs, including architects, engineers, contractors, subcontractors, and material suppliers. The demand for skilled labor drives economic growth and provides employment opportunities.


Remodeling projects stimulate economic activity by increasing demand for building materials, appliances, and other goods and services. This increased demand boosts production, creates jobs, and generates tax revenue.


Home remodeling can increase property values, making homes more attractive to buyers and increasing the overall value of the housing market. The return on investment (ROI) for remodeling projects varies depending on the type of project, the location, and market conditions.


The remodeling market is influenced by various factors, including interest rates, housing market trends, consumer confidence, and government regulations. Economic downturns can lead to a decrease in remodeling activity, while periods of economic growth can stimulate demand.


IV. Social Ramifications and Societal Impacts


Home remodeling has significant social ramifications, impacting homeowners, communities, and society as a whole.


Homeowners remodel their homes for various reasons, including improving their quality of life, increasing their comfort and convenience, and adapting their homes to changing needs. Remodeling projects can enhance the aesthetic appeal of a home, improve its functionality, and increase its value.


Home remodeling can also impact communities. Remodeling projects can revitalize neighborhoods, improve property values, and attract new residents. However, poorly planned or executed remodeling projects can negatively impact communities, leading to noise pollution, traffic congestion, and aesthetic degradation.


The accessibility of homes is an important consideration. Remodeling projects can make homes more accessible to people with disabilities, improving their quality of life and promoting inclusivity.


The social impact of home remodeling also extends to housing affordability. Remodeling projects can increase the cost of housing, potentially making it less affordable for low-income families.


V. Conclusion


Home remodeling is a complex undertaking with far-reaching scientific, environmental, economic, and social implications. A thorough understanding of the scientific principles involved, the environmental considerations, the economic impacts, and the social ramifications is essential for successful and sustainable remodeling projects. As technology advances and societal values evolve, the home remodeling industry will continue to adapt, striving to create homes that are not only aesthetically pleasing and functional but also environmentally responsible, economically viable, and socially beneficial. Further research is needed to explore emerging technologies, such as 3D-printed homes and advanced building materials, and to develop innovative solutions for sustainable and affordable housing.
